Ir para conteúdo
AVISO AOS MEMBROS:

Fizemos uma atualização em 18/06/2023, e a forma de acesso ao Fórum mudou. Não mais está sendo aceito o login pelo Nome de Exibição cadastrado. Agora, apenas pelo email e pelos integradores de Login do Facebook, Google e Microsoft. O Facebook estava com uma validação pendente e já foi normalizado o acesso, já o Google, ainda estamos verificando o que está ocorrendo que não está funcionando.
Caso precisem de ajuda para o login pelo email acesse o link << Esqueci minha senha de acesso>> ou nos envie um pedido de ajuda pelo email admin@forumrm.com.br

Administração
ForumRM

Fórmula De P/ Usuario Lançar Nf


michaellopes

Posts Recomendados


  • Tópicos Que Criei:  21
  • Tópicos/Dia:  0.01
  • Meu Conteúdo:  55
  • Conteúdo/Dia:  0.02
  • Reputação:   0
  • Pontos/Conquistas:  485
  • Conteúdo Resolvido:  0
  • Dias Ganho:  0
  • Status:  Offline
  • Dispositivo:  Windows

Boa tarde pessoal, estou precisando bloquear um usuário para não lançar NF de serviço em 2 centros de custo, porém ela deve ter acesso para alterar, só não pode incluir uma NF nesses centros de custo.

Entrei em contato com o suporte da totvs e me disseram que nesse caso a unica saida é criar uma fórmula de consistência e incluir ela nos parametros do movimento,

Alguem pode me dar uma luz de como ficaria essa formula ?

seria algo do tipo

SE USUARIOCORRENTE = 'joyce' e codcusto = '02.02.03.008' ou '02.01.02.001'

ENTAO 'Usuário não está autorizado a incluir esse movimento!'

Link para comentar
Compartilhar em outros sites


  • Tópicos Que Criei:  885
  • Tópicos/Dia:  0.13
  • Meu Conteúdo:  8.802
  • Conteúdo/Dia:  1.34
  • Reputação:   291
  • Pontos/Conquistas:  106.268
  • Conteúdo Resolvido:  0
  • Dias Ganho:  185
  • Status:  Offline
  • Idade:  51
  • Dispositivo:  Windows

A regra vai funcionar para inclusões e TAMBÉM para alterações. Se vc quer liberar alterações mas sem permitir inclusões apenas conseguirá por FÓRMULA VISUAL.

Link para comentar
Compartilhar em outros sites


  • Tópicos Que Criei:  21
  • Tópicos/Dia:  0.01
  • Meu Conteúdo:  55
  • Conteúdo/Dia:  0.02
  • Reputação:   0
  • Pontos/Conquistas:  485
  • Conteúdo Resolvido:  0
  • Dias Ganho:  0
  • Status:  Offline
  • Dispositivo:  Windows

pode me ajudar a construir essa fórmula Jair ?

Link para comentar
Compartilhar em outros sites


  • Tópicos Que Criei:  885
  • Tópicos/Dia:  0.13
  • Meu Conteúdo:  8.802
  • Conteúdo/Dia:  1.34
  • Reputação:   291
  • Pontos/Conquistas:  106.268
  • Conteúdo Resolvido:  0
  • Dias Ganho:  185
  • Status:  Offline
  • Idade:  51
  • Dispositivo:  Windows

Cara, não manjo de formulas visuais. Uma vez tentei montar uma e deu um trabalho danado, e era uma coisa super simples. Usei uns tutos no proprio TDN da TOTVS. Não ajudou 100%, mas já valeu alguma coisa. O que deveria ter feito em meia hora, acabei gastando o dia todo, mas foi.

Link para comentar
Compartilhar em outros sites


  • Tópicos Que Criei:  21
  • Tópicos/Dia:  0.01
  • Meu Conteúdo:  55
  • Conteúdo/Dia:  0.02
  • Reputação:   0
  • Pontos/Conquistas:  485
  • Conteúdo Resolvido:  0
  • Dias Ganho:  0
  • Status:  Offline
  • Dispositivo:  Windows

estou quebrando a cabeça aqui, eu sei as funções a lógica que deve ser usada, mas não sei construir a estrutura da fórmula :sorry:

Link para comentar
Compartilhar em outros sites


  • Tópicos Que Criei:  885
  • Tópicos/Dia:  0.13
  • Meu Conteúdo:  8.802
  • Conteúdo/Dia:  1.34
  • Reputação:   291
  • Pontos/Conquistas:  106.268
  • Conteúdo Resolvido:  0
  • Dias Ganho:  185
  • Status:  Offline
  • Idade:  51
  • Dispositivo:  Windows

Vc viu uns tutoriais que tem a respeito das formulas visuais? Disponibilizados pela própria TOTVS??

Link para comentar
Compartilhar em outros sites


  • Tópicos Que Criei:  21
  • Tópicos/Dia:  0.01
  • Meu Conteúdo:  55
  • Conteúdo/Dia:  0.02
  • Reputação:   0
  • Pontos/Conquistas:  485
  • Conteúdo Resolvido:  0
  • Dias Ganho:  0
  • Status:  Offline
  • Dispositivo:  Windows

Vi sim Jair, minha fórmula ficou assim:

Se TABMOV ('CODCCUSTO' , 'S') = '02.02.03.008' E USUARIOCORRENTE = 'Joyce'
Entao 'Usuário não pode inserir movimento nesse centro de custo'
Senao
Se TABMOV ('CODCCUSTO' , 'S') = '02.01.02.001' E USUARIOCORRENTE = 'Joyce'
Entao 'Usuário não pode inserir movimento nesse centro de custo'
Senao
1
Fimse
FimSe
Adicionei ela no movimento que eu quero (1201) recebimento de materiais, mas não fez efeito algum
Link para comentar
Compartilhar em outros sites


  • Tópicos Que Criei:  885
  • Tópicos/Dia:  0.13
  • Meu Conteúdo:  8.802
  • Conteúdo/Dia:  1.34
  • Reputação:   291
  • Pontos/Conquistas:  106.268
  • Conteúdo Resolvido:  0
  • Dias Ganho:  185
  • Status:  Offline
  • Idade:  51
  • Dispositivo:  Windows

Michael,

isso não é Formula Visual. :) Você fez uma fórmula de consistência pelo que estou vendo.

A ideia é usar Fórmula Visual. É outra coisa, e envolve uns comandos de programação :)

Link para comentar
Compartilhar em outros sites


  • Tópicos Que Criei:  21
  • Tópicos/Dia:  0.01
  • Meu Conteúdo:  55
  • Conteúdo/Dia:  0.02
  • Reputação:   0
  • Pontos/Conquistas:  485
  • Conteúdo Resolvido:  0
  • Dias Ganho:  0
  • Status:  Offline
  • Dispositivo:  Windows

entendi, a fórmula de consistência funcionou, mas realmente não permite alterações, estou estudando melhor essas fórmulas visuais.

Valew

Editado por michaellopes
Link para comentar
Compartilhar em outros sites

Participe da conversa

Você pode postar agora, e se registrar mais tarde. Se você tiver uma conta, faça o login agora para postar com sua conta.

Visitante
Responder esse tópico

×   Você colou conteúdo com formatação.   Remover formatação

  Only 75 emoji are allowed.

×   Seu link foi automaticamente inserido no corpo do post.   Exibir como um link

×   Seu conteúdo anterior foi restaurado.   Limpar conteúdo do edit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Criar Novo...

Informação Importante

Usando este site, você concorda com nossos Termos de Uso e nossa Política de Privacidade.